What Exactly Does “Invert” Mean in Digital Imaging?

At its core, “inverting a picture” means taking the original visual data and converting it to its opposite. This principle applies to both color and spatial orientation, leading to effects that can range from subtle alterations to dramatically surreal compositions.

  1. Color Inversion (Negative Effect): This is perhaps the most common understanding of image inversion. When you invert colors, every color in the original image is replaced by its complementary color on the color wheel. For instance:
    • Black becomes white, and white becomes black.
    • Red transforms into cyan (green-blue).
    • Green becomes magenta (purple-red).
    • Blue turns into yellow.
    • Light areas of the image become dark, and dark areas become light. This effect historically stemmed from film photography, where a “negative” image was created first, capturing the inverse colors and tones of the subject before being processed into a positive print. Digital color inversion simulates this negative film appearance, offering a distinct aesthetic that can be both nostalgic and avant-garde. While traditional film negatives often have a reddish-orange cast, digital inversion provides a true color complement, resulting in vivid, often surreal palettes.

  1. Orientation Inversion (Flipping): This type of inversion refers to changing the spatial arrangement of the image without altering its colors.
    • Horizontal Flip (H-Flip): The image is mirrored along its vertical axis, reversing it from left to right. This is akin to looking at your reflection in a mirror.
    • Vertical Flip (V-Flip): The image is mirrored along its horizontal axis, reversing it from top to bottom. This is like turning the image upside down. Orientation flips are often used for practical corrections, such as fixing backward text in a selfie, or for creative purposes, like creating perfect symmetries or altering the perceived gravity of a scene.

  2. Fine-Tuning with Adjust Tools and Color Curves: For more granular control over your color inversion, Tophinhanhdep.com provides advanced “Adjust” tools, particularly the “Curve” adjustment. This tool is a cornerstone of professional “Photo Manipulation.”

    • Locate the “Adjust” or “Enhance” section in the editor and find the “Curve” tool.
    • A graph will appear, usually with a diagonal line spanning from the bottom-left to the top-right. This line represents the tonal values of your image. Dragging points on this line allows you to remap the input tones to new output tones.
    • To achieve a complete color inversion, drag the bottom-left point of the line to the top-left corner of the graph. Simultaneously, drag the top-right point of the line to the bottom-right corner. This inverts the entire tonal range, effectively turning light into dark and vice versa, and all colors into their complements.
    • Individual RGB Channel Control: Tophinhanhdep.com’s advanced curve tool often allows you to adjust individual color channels (Red, Green, Blue) separately. This offers immense creative freedom:
      • Switch from the “RGB” channel to “Red,” “Green,” or “Blue.”
      • Invert specific channels by dragging their respective curve lines (bottom-left to top-left, top-right to bottom-right).
      • Experiment by inverting one or two channels while leaving others untouched, or by partially inverting channels. This can create unique, abstract, and highly customized “Editing Styles” that are impossible with a simple global invert filter. It’s a powerful technique for generating truly distinctive “Digital Art.”
    • Other Adjustments for Enhanced Effect: After applying inversion, use other “Adjust” sliders like Exposure, Contrast, Shadows, Highlights, and Saturation to further refine the look. The Hue slider can also be used to shift colors dramatically; moving it by 180 degrees can effectively invert colors. 2. Is “negative photo effect” the same as “color inversion”?

While often used interchangeably, there can be subtle differences. True color inversion digitally swaps each color for its exact complementary color, resulting in a full spectrum of reversed colors. A traditional “negative film effect” in analog photography had a specific appearance, typically with dark areas becoming light, light areas becoming dark, and the entire image often taking on a reddish-orange cast due to film properties. Many digital tools offer both a pure color inversion and filters that specifically mimic the look of an old film negative.
